**Ticket: Consent banner config drift**

Support has flagged that the Bramblet consent banner behaves differently across regions: some users see the full-choice layout, others the condensed one, because the rollout settings on two edge clusters were edited manually and never synced back. Please hold off advising users on expected behavior until the clusters are realigned. For troubleshooting in the meantime, the canonical rollout configuration is reproduced below.

config for yaweg-fajeg:
[fenir]
port = 4000
region = north-4
host = fenir.qorvelworks.internal
team = silok
timeout_ms = 500
retries = 3

Subject: Key rotation — Pallium circuit breaker

Team,

We rotated the credentials the Pallium circuit breaker uses when probing the upstream Corvette API. Old keys expire Friday. Reviewers: please confirm any open branches read the credential from config rather than hardcoding it. For verifying the breaker's health-check path in staging, use the key below.

app token of hawif-kafof = kto15_B3AN0KfpZRy4TLc

# Settings for the Gallerytone audio-guide app (Wrenfield Museum build).
# New team members: this file controls playback buffering, tour ordering,
# and offline caching. Do not edit the buffer values without checking the
# low-bandwidth test suite first, as galleries three and four have weak
# coverage. Exhibit metadata and narration tracks are stored in the
# tourguide database. The app connects to it using the string below.

database URL for bahop-yagep: mssql://sildor_svc:35ha7jz@db-fb6d.nelvrodyn.example:5432/casath